Quote:

Irishdrunk said:

I recommend The Satanic Verses by Salman Rushdie




that was actually my least favourite Rushdie book (albeit his most infamous one!). I'd recommend Grimus (his first book, very weird), Midnights Children (a freaking epic, but great), and the Jaguar Smiles (non-fiction about his living in Nicaragua during the contra times) as three interesting places to start in the Rushdie library.

but do you just want entheogenic books, or good books in general?

In terms of authors that never really go wrong - Herman Hesse, Kerouac, Aldous Huxley (read Island, not Brave New World!), Charles Bukowski (his novels are freaking hillarious!), Hemmingway (you'll either hate him or love him), ahh the list goes on and on and on... i need to finish getting stoned and get to work, but i'll post more later!
